THE EFFECT OF THE EXTERNAL SHAPE 

Although the internal lattice – invisible to the naked eye – is fundamental to the energy of crystals, the external shape is also important.  It is not necessarily a reflection of the internal lattice, especially when the crystal has been artificially shaped, but it can subtly alter the flow of energy.

 

Sphere: Emits energy all around with equal intensity. Forms a window to facilitate movement in time.




Cluster (druse): several spikes on a base radiate energy in various directions.



 

Double ended: The spikes on both ends emit energy. The double ends break old patterns and move energy in both directions through the grid. The rounded ends radiate energy into a larger space.

Place it upside down in the grids to channel energy into a body or the earth, or upright to radiate it outward.

 


Elestial: Folded with many terminations, windows, and internal planes, an ellestial crystal radiates gently flowing energy and paves the way for discernment and change.

 


Faceted: Precious and semi-precious stones are often faceted to increase the amount of light that enters the crystal, creating brilliance. This does not make them more effective when used, rough or tumbled stones work just as well.


 


 

Generator: Six-pointed end or multiple points that radiate equally in all directions. Focuses healing energy or intention brings people together.

 


 

Geode: This hollow, “cave”-like formation amplifies, stores, and slowly releases energy. Geodes are useful when energy is stagnant and requires constant, regular revitalization. They are also valuable where the earth’s energy is flowing too quickly and a grid has been created to slow or redirect the flow.

 


 

Manifestation: A smaller crystal enclosed within an outer crystal. As the name suggests, it has the power of manifestation, especially that of abundance, but can be used for any intention.

 

 



Merkeba: Representation of the divine “source” energy, the Merkaba is a three-dimensional eight-pointed star tetrahedron formed by two triangular pyramids, one oriented upwards, the other downwards. It balances and harmonizes energy, lowering cosmic vibrations and grounding them in the physical plane, thus uniting the “above” with the “below”.

 

 

 

Palm Stone : Flat and round, they calm and quiet the mind. They are perfect at the center of grids aimed at realizing your main desires.

 

Ghost: The pointed internal pyramid breaks old patterns and raises vibrations. Place them with the point facing out in environmental grids to break old patterns and with the point facing in in body-built grids to achieve the same effect.

 

Tip: A naturally faceted tip expels energy when facing outward and attracts energy when facing inward. Useful for clearing and energizing grids.

 

Pyramid: A crystal creates energy and pours it out of the tip. Or protects spaces. Great as keystones in grids.


 


 

 

Raw: An unworked piece of crystal or natural stone. Works well in grills because artificially shaping the crystals can subtly alter the natural energy flow of the crystalline material. Also great for outdoor grills because they are scratch-resistant and weather-resistant.

Square: By grounding energy, the square roots and fixes intention. Naturally occurring square crystals, such as pyrite, ward off negative energy and change it.

Scepter: A crystal formed around a central shaft is an excellent tool for empowerment and reorganization. Also useful for activating grids.

Tumbled: Slightly rounded stones drive away negative energy or attract positive energy.



Wand:

Crystals with long or specially shaped points concentrate energy and push it away or attract it, depending on where the point is pointed.

 

THE EFFECT OF COLOR

Color subtly changes the way the grid works. For example, choosing warm colors energizes, stimulates, and revitalizes. Cold colors attenuate, calm, and mitigate.

The transparent ones energize or dissipate, depending on the grid, and generally raise the vibrations.

The dark ones root the energy, they absorb it.

Typically, certain colors are associated with certain chakras, but this should not limit the use of different crystals.

If, for example, through divination crystals have been chosen that are apparently different from those that should be intended for a certain purpose, this does not mean that the divination is wrong, but rather that the crystal serves to harmonize the energies, stimulating or sedating.

 

BLACK

Strongly protective, able to absorb energies, therefore negativity, toxins, bad luck. They neutralize and detoxify. They root, keep you grounded, protect the environment, help to recognize hidden potentials and concealed opportunities.

 

BROWN

They cleanse and purify, ground and protect. They absorb negative energies and radiations. They stabilize, center, balance and promote harmony with the natural environment.

 

GREY AND SILVER

They transform the negative into positive. They serve to heal the emotional wounds that remain in our hidden part, as well as to bring out our potential.

 

GOLD

Abundance and manifestation. Attracts energy and raises vibrations. For prosperity and to energize.

 

RED

Energizes and reactivates, stimulates blood circulation and creativity. Being very stimulating, it is not suitable for long-term use.

 

ROSE

Unconditional love. Attracts love, comforts, relieves anxiety. Calms, eases pain, helps with grief and separation, helps to forget trauma and accept.

 

FISHING

Gently energizing, it brings harmony and vitality. Balance, it combines love with action.

 

ORANGE

It attracts abundance and joy, energizes and vitalizes, stimulates creativity. It helps to translate projects from the mental to the physical plane.

 

YELLOW

Balances emotions and intellect, gives clarity and concentration. Relieves depression, warms, revitalizes.

 

GREEN

Calming and purifying. It brings healing, tranquility, balance, compassion. It calms emotional excesses and refreshes the spirit.

 

WATER GREEN - TURQUOISE

Stimulates spiritual awareness and metaphysical abilities. Gives serenity and relaxation. Unites the heart with intuition.

 

BLUE

Self-expression and healing. Develops intuition and elevates consciousness, giving mystical perceptions.

 

INDIGO

Awakens spiritually. Connects to higher states of consciousness. Stimulates intuition and calms in case of energetic overload.

 

LAVENDER - LILAC - VIOLET

They draw spiritual energy to the physical plane and raise consciousness. They encourage solidarity and higher states of awareness.

 

MAGENTA

Red of a higher octave, connects to multidimensional realities. Expands awareness and raises vibrations.

 

TRANSPARENT - WHITE

Purity and purification. Raises vibration and connects to higher states of consciousness. Increases understanding, develops intuition, clarifies situations. Energizes, revitalizes and heals.
